From the Skies to the Stage: My Nonlinear Journey to Authentic Visibility

Yes, I started out as a flight attendant.
Then student.
Then corporate leader.
Then professor.
And finally, entrepreneur.

It wasn’t a straight line. But every chapter shaped me:

  • Flight attendant: taught me how to lead with empathy, handle pressure, and create extraordinary experiences for people from all over the world.
  • Corporate leadership: showed me how systems operate and how they often silence individuality.
  • Academia: gave me a voice, but in an environment that rewarded conformity over creativity and a career path.

“What felt like success was actually my undoing. It wasn’t aligned, so it shrank me.”

That’s the truth so many women carry. We succeed in systems not built for us, and then wonder why it still doesn’t feel right.

The Mindset Gap That Keeps Women Invisible

Why do so many high-achieving women feel like they’re fading into the background?

It’s not about talent. It’s about conditioning.

  • We’ve been taught to overperform while staying emotionally silent.
  • We “earn our place” but don’t own our presence.
  • We fear being “too much,” so we end up being not enough…in our own eyes.

The Data Doesn’t Lie:

  • 62% of high-achieving women experience imposter syndrome consistently.
  • Compared to men, women are 30% more likely to underestimate their performance, regardless of results.
  • Women hold 41% fewer leadership roles globally, despite matching or exceeding male performance in key metrics.
    (Sources: KPMG Women’s Leadership Study, HBR 2024, McKinsey Women in the Workplace)
